Winnipeg’s modernist architecture takes a bow

Most Canadians know about the extensive collection of turn-of-the-20th-century commercial buildings in Winnipeg’s Exchange District. A National Historic Site, the 20-block area has over 100 stone and brick warehouses and terra-cotta-clad office buildings, most of them built during Winnipeg’s first economic boom.
